>On 5/5/2008 3:58 AM, Nezhate wrote:
>> Thanks for your help.
>> I have another question:
>> how to delete en entire specified lines in file using awk
>> , for example I want to delete the 5 th, 8 and 10 th line in file2 ?
>
>awk 'BEGIN{split("5 8 10",t);for(i in t)skip[t[i]]} !(NR in skip)' file
>
>	Ed.
>

I was thinking along those lines, but it does seem a little bulky, not
to mention that someone might point out that array lookups might be
costly (not that any of us is likely to ever notice it in our lifetimes).

How about: NR ~ /^(5|8|10)$/

Note that since this is a static RE, it will be compiled at compiletime,
not at runtime, so it should be pretty efficient.
